Utilization of mica separated from washed kaolin
Vaculík, Josef ; Ptáček, Petr (referee) ; Opravil, Tomáš (advisor)
The Master’s Thesis aims to laboratory test the possibilities of utilization mica separate, which arises during the process of floating kaolin as a by-product together with sand. Mica and sand are then separated by flotation or vibration. The mica separate thus formed was subjected to analysis. XRD and heating microscopy methods were used for analysis. Subsequently, experiments with mica separation as a filler in composites based on epoxy resins were set up and performed. Furthermore, the separate was tested as a part of plasters and visual building elements. Last but not least, the separate was mixed into the ceramic, which was then subjected to firing in the selected mode. The diploma thesis provides a comprehensive overview of the above-mentioned possibilities of using mica separation, which is based on a sufficient amount of experimental data.

Pigments based on mica coated with oxides of metals
Štengl, Václav ; Bezdička, Petr ; Šubrt, Jan ; Bakardjieva, Snejana ; Maříková, Monika
Mica pigment with oxide-hydroxide layer of different metals, such as Ti, Cr, Fe, Al, Co, Ni, Zn, and Cu. Mica coloured flakjes were covered by homogeneous precipitation of metal sulphates with urea in an aqueous environment at temperatures 95-98 grad C.
Surface-treated pigments based on mica in coating
Kalendová, A. ; Tamchynová, P. ; Štengl, Václav ; Kváča, Zdeněk ; Antoš, P. ; Bakardjieva, Snejana
The paper deals with using lamellar moca pigments for anticorrosive barrier coatings. By depositing a ferric oxide layer on a muscavite particle a novel pigment is obtained.
